|
1Cv8 На сервере 1С не создаётся объект ИнтернетПочта
| ☑ |
0
Said_We
14.05.15
✎
16:02
|
Регламентное задание должно создавать и отправлять письмо.
Вручную код работает и отправляет письмо.
В фоновом задании на сервере 1С (MS SQL) письмо не отправляет.
При отладке фонового задания ошибка возникает в строке:
Почта = Новый ИнтернетПочта;
Т.е. не создается объект ИнтернетПочта.
1С:Предприятие 8.2 (8.2.19.116)
Кто-нибудь сталкивался с подобным. Гугл не дал результата. Может плохо искал.
|
|
1
H A D G E H O G s
14.05.15
✎
16:04
|
(0) А что пишет в описании ошибки?
|
|
2
Said_We
14.05.15
✎
16:46
|
(1) Ошибка при вызове конструктора (ИнтернетПочта)
|
|
3
Гёдза
14.05.15
✎
16:47
|
(2) И все?
|
|
4
Said_We
14.05.15
✎
16:49
|
Да.
НОВЫЙ это же конструктор. Он и не отрабатывает.
|
|
5
Said_We
14.05.15
✎
16:56
|
Профиль = Новый ИнтернетПочтовыйПрофиль;
Отрабатывает и заполняется.
В клиенте отрабатывает всё.
Такая процедура в фоновом задании не отрабатывает:
Процедура Тест1() Экспорт
ОбъектПочта = Новый Почта;
КонецПроцедуры
Т.е. ничего лишнего.
|
|
6
Torquader
14.05.15
✎
23:54
|
Нужно смотреть под каким пользователем отрабатывает конструктор и какие dll он требует - вероятно, что чего-то не хватает.
|
|
7
Asmody
14.05.15
✎
23:59
|
(5) Почта и ИнтернетПочта — это разные объекты.
|
|
8
Said_We
15.05.15
✎
01:18
|
(7) Конечно. Просто они несколько по сути рядом и могут использовать общие механизмы внутри платформы.
По факту конструктор не работает для обоих.
(6) Это понятно что либо чего-то не хватает либо что-то с чем-то конфликтует и только для фонового задания. На клиенте прекрасно всё работает. Мой вопрос как раз и состоит в том - может кто сталкивался и решение уже есть. Что бы велосипед не изобретать.
|
|
9
Said_We
15.05.15
✎
10:21
|
В общем чувствую придется переустанавливать или менять платформу и прочие ПО на сервере. На соседних серверах отрабатывает (платформа 1С та же).
|
|